some reports have said that tigers have a simlar bite force to Lions.

edit: tigers have never face grizzly bears but they did face Russian brown bears. fights between a siberian tiger and a Russian brown bear could go either way . reports have shown Siberian tigers kill Russian brown bears up to 600lbs and Russian brown bears Kill Siberian tigers.

note: tigers usually never went after brown bears above 800lbs
